IP查询
查询
你查询的IP:[203.90.111.159] 地理位置:印度
最新查询
121.59.202.47
120.92.28.5
116.8.16.81
211.80.61.123
219.82.247.233
210.28.255.178
116.52.52.20
117.32.192.80
202.192.48.8
203.90.111.159
125.98.42.57
124.88.53.155
202.38.128.70
202.180.128.48
203.80.144.68
116.255.128.124
203.222.192.44
210.12.122.49
116.116.1.201
123.99.128.48
119.235.128.235
119.31.192.69
122.96.144.48
202.122.32.235
118.224.123.122
119.84.60.208
119.44.37.3
220.248.210.68
211.144.202.35
202.123.96.248
118.248.88.114